Yun: South Korea is concerned about North Korea and wants to deter it. Nuclear weapons do not deter all kinds of things that we might not like to see, he says. If South Korea left the NPT to build nuclear weapons, it would no longer be able to service those contracts or have access to global civil nuclear technology, Yun adds. "There's an emphasis right now on geopolitics over nonproliferation," writes Yun.
